WebThe lac repressor protein is sensitive to the presence of lactose and its isomer, allolactose. When lactose is present in the cell, some of it is converted to allolactose by the enzyme beta-galactosidase, which is encoded by the lacZ gene in the lac operon. WebThe lac repressor is part of the first regulatory network--the lac operon--that was discovered. It is found in bacteria, where it controls the production of three proteins that are involved in the metabolism of lactose. Its action is very simple. Structural genes: lacZYA lacZ encodes b-galactosidase, which cleaves the disccharide lactose into galactose and glucose. lacYencodes the lactose permease, a membrane protein that faciltitates uptake of lactose. WebChemical Engineering Basics - Part 1 Biochemistry Principles Gene Regulation Question: The lactose repressor is encoded by ____________ Options A : Lac-l B : Lac-A C : Lac-Y D : Lac-Z … WebThe lactose repressor protein (LacI), the prototype for genetic regulatory proteins, controls expression of lactose metabolic genes by binding to its cognate operator sequences in E. coli DNA. Inducer binding elicits a conformational change that diminishes affinity for operator sequences with no effect on nonspecific binding.
